Output 7e74fdb26c10062555fa4d442628a476afd2f4ff49ebcbe1808020bb6d6aee8a:1959

value
6539
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ef9987a2abe4a97de1f4f65fd1c574e6d892ffd3044928bca1686c1ca090db82
address
bc1pa7vc0g4tuj5hmc057e0ar3t5umvf9l7nq3yj309pdpkpegysmwpquv8g50
transaction
7e74fdb26c10062555fa4d442628a476afd2f4ff49ebcbe1808020bb6d6aee8a
spent
true